Web29 de mar. de 2009 · Knowledge of this thyroid physiology is important in knowing what thyroid test or tests are needed to diagnose different diseases. No one single laboratory test is 100% accurate in diagnosing all types of thyroid disease; however, a combination of two or more tests can usually detect even the slightest abnormality of thyroid function.
